Firefox 3.6.4 and Thunderbird 3.0.5

Mozilla has released Thunderbird 3.0.5 and Firefox 3.6.4. See the release notes (Thunderbird, Firefox) for details, such as tabbed email in Thunderbird and crash protection in Firefox.
